1. Here to stay? An investigative look at the state of the Lifetime Employment system i Japan
University essay from Göteborgs universitet/Företagsekonomiska institutionenAbstract : This thesis deals with a phenomenon known as the Lifetime employment system, which is present in Japan. The system means that Japanese workers (mainly male university graduates) remain in the same company from when they are newly graduated until they retire. READ MORE

2. Reinventing Money : Monetary Experiments and Trust Creation in the Argentinean Barter Club (1980-2009).
University essay from Uppsala universitet/Ekonomisk-historiska institutionenAbstract : This is a study of the Argentinean Complementary Currency System el Club de Trueque (CT), which during its peak in the year of 2002 provided for its 2.5 million members. READ MORE
